Amit (amit99@my-deja.com) writes:

> Thanks, that solved part of the problem, except it was with my
> longitude values. It helped to limit them to (-180,+180), I had values
> like 180.01 causing problems.
>
> But, I still cannot get the result I want. I am making one contour, at
> the value `0'. I want to fill/shade only one level, of two (I want to
> shade all values below zero), but every permuation of c_colors always
> shades the values above zero.
>
> my command line looks like:
>
> contour....,level=[0],/fill,c_colors[xxx]
>
> where for [xxx] I tried [0,190], [190,0], [190], all giving the same
> (undesired) result.
>
> Any help appreciated.

Did you read the articles I suggested? :-)

http://www.dfanning.com/tips/contour_hole.html

Something like this might help. Sigh...

contour....., level=[min(data), 0], /fill, c_colors=[xxx]
